Kit of the Week #3: 1860’s Ode to Oktoberfest

TSV 1860 Munich have launched their annual ode to drinking litre after litre of strong lager with the release of their latest Oktoberfest inspired football kit.

Each year 1860 Munich release a special kit in club colours to be worn once and sold globally.

Featuring lederhosen style shorts and a light-blue and white check shirt, the kits by Macron are the Bundesliga 3 side’s latest homage to the world famous Bavarian drinking festival.

1860 Munich’s latest Oktoberfest inspired shirt

Die Sechzger (the Sixties) like to get into the swing of the annual folk festival and whilst the players may need to keep up a professional pretense and keep away from the beer, pretzels and sausages; they can at least dress-up in traditional costume.

Oktoberfest celebrations have sprung up in all corners of the world in much the same way as St Patrick’s Day brings out the leprechaun hats everywhere from Dublin to Darwen.

Cynics may call the novelty kits a shameless publicity stunt but we’re pleased to see that unmistakable German sense of humour exhibited in the form of a yearly piece of Sartorial Soccer elegance.

All together now – Prost!

Die Löwen will wear their Oktoberfest tribute shirts when they play Wehen Wiesbaden at the Grünwalder Stadion on September 22.
